Civilian wounded in bomb dismantling
KIRKUK / IraqiNews.com: Kurdish security official (Asayish) declared today that a civilian was wounded when the police tried to dismantle a bomb south of the town, while a weapons dump was found. Firhad Hama Ali told IraqiNews.com that the bomb exploded by a remote device, which led to wounding a passing by young man. The source added that the police forces found a weapons dump containing artillery and mortar shells, 20 km south Kirkuk. RM (TP)/SR 453
